Latest Patents

Fan Lan's latest patents include a "Method and system of displaying video comments" and a "Method and apparatus for displaying comment information." The first patent describes techniques for displaying comments on videos, which involve obtaining lists of comment messages and reusable comment styles. This innovation allows for the generation of target comment objects that enhance the presentation of comments on display devices. The second patent outlines methods for displaying comment information while a video is being played, enabling users to interact with comments through social functions.
